Leading international law firm Clifford Chance has advised BBL Asset Management Company Limited (BBLAM), as the management company of BTS Rail Mass Transit Growth Infrastructure Fund (BTSGIF), on BTSGIF’s US$1.4 billion (Bt41.5 billion) IPO, the biggest listing ever in Thailand and the first IPO of an infrastructure fund in Thailand. BTSGIF sold 3.86 billion units at Bt10.80 each comprising 66.7% of the fund. BTS Group bought the remaining 33.3%, bringing the total fundraising to US$2.1 billion.

Simpson Thacher represented J.P. Morgan Securities plc, as sole bookrunner and sole lead manager, in connection with the offering of US$300 million 2.75% Convertible Bonds due 2018 by Celltrion, Inc. The offering was conducted in reliance upon Regulation S under the Securities Act of 1933, as amended.

Paul Hastings, a leading global law firm, announced today that it represented Ayala Land, Inc. (“Ayala Land”) on its US$300 million top-up placement. Ayala Land is the largest real estate conglomerate in the Philippines engaged principally in the planning, development, subdivision and marketing of large-scale communities having a mix of residential, commercial, leisure and other uses.
